Your Responsibilities
• You'll update, maintain, and audit employee absence records within HR information systems, including K212 and Oracle.
• You'll process absence-related transactions and adjustments, including sick leave and WSIB leave types.
• You'll review, validate, and reconcile absence data to ensure accuracy and completeness.
• You'll calculate employee leave balances, accruals, entitlements, and required adjustments.
• You'll investigate discrepancies, perform mathematical analysis, and make appropriate record corrections.
• You'll maintain the confidentiality and integrity of sensitive employee information at all times.

Skills and Qualifications
• 2+ years of experience supporting HR operations, absence management, attendance administration, or HR information systems.
• Experience maintaining and auditing employee absence or attendance records with a high degree of accuracy.
• Strong analytical and mathematical skills with the ability to reconcile data and identify discrepancies.
• Experience with K212 and/or Oracle is considered a strong asset.
• Previous experience working within an educational institution or supporting a unionized workforce is considered a strong asset.
• Exceptional attention to detail, strong organizational skills, and the ability to manage multiple priorities in a deadline-driven environment.
